What Is the OKX Unified Account?

·

The OKX unified account marks a transformative shift in how cryptocurrency traders manage their assets and execute trades across multiple financial products. Designed to streamline the trading experience, this innovative system consolidates spot, margin, futures, perpetual contracts, and options trading into a single, integrated account structure. No longer do users need to manually transfer funds between isolated wallets or risk delays during volatile market movements — everything operates under one roof.

This upgrade reflects OKX’s commitment to enhancing user experience, improving capital efficiency, and reducing operational complexity for both novice and experienced traders. With three distinct modes — Simple Trading Mode, Single-Currency Margin Mode, and Multi-Currency Margin Mode — the unified account caters to diverse trading styles while maintaining robust risk controls.

Understanding the Three Unified Account Modes

Simple Trading Mode: Effortless Entry for Beginners

Ideal for new or conservative traders, Simple Trading Mode supports only spot trading and buying options (long positions). It eliminates complex leverage mechanics and prevents users from opening short options positions, significantly lowering the risk of unexpected losses.

Single-Currency Margin Mode: Precision with Isolated Risk

For traders who prefer focused exposure, Single-Currency Margin Mode allows full utilization of margin across five product types: spot, margin, futures, perpetuals, and options — all within a single base currency (e.g., BTC or ETH).

Multi-Currency Margin Mode: Maximum Flexibility and Capital Efficiency

The most advanced option, Multi-Currency Margin Mode, aggregates the value of all supported cryptocurrencies into a unified USD-denominated equity base. This means your BTC, ETH, SOL, and stablecoins collectively serve as collateral for any trade.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

Q: Can I lose more than I deposit in Multi-Currency Margin Mode?
A: Yes, especially in non-borrow mode. If a position creates a deficit in a specific coin and isn’t closed in time, you may incur a debt obligation. Always monitor your risk metrics closely.

Q: Is the unified account available for all users?
A: Yes. All OKX users can upgrade to the unified account system at no cost through the platform settings.

Q: Does the unified account support API trading?
A: Absolutely. The V5 API offers unified endpoints for all product lines, supporting both REST and WebSocket connections with consistent data formatting — ideal for algorithmic traders.

Q: Can I switch between account modes freely?
A: Yes. You can change modes at any time, though open positions must be settled or transferred first.

Q: Are there higher risks with cross-margin trading?
A: While cross-margin improves capital use, it also links all positions. A major loss in one area could impact your entire portfolio. Use stop-losses and position sizing wisely.

Q: Does the unified account work with mobile apps?
A: Yes. The full functionality is available on both iOS and Android apps with optimized navigation.
